What is the cheapest month to fly from Flint to St. Louis?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Flint to St. Louis,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Flint to St. Louis is August, where tickets cost $246 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are March and April,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$586 and $495 respectively.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Flint to St. Louis?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to St. Louis with an airline and back to Flint with another airline. Booking your flights between Flint and STL can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.
